+ # Sendmail
2
+
3
+ Sendmail command in Ruby.
4
+
5
+ ## Usage
6
+
7
+ Sendmail.sendmail! "Subject: Hello\n\nText...", to: "to@example.tld"
8
+ #=> true/false
9
+
10
+ include Sendmail
11
+
12
+ sendmail! "Subject: Hello\n\nText...", to: "to@example.tld"
13
+ #=> true/false
14
+
15
+ Change sendmail bin :
16
+
17
+ Sendmail.bin = "/path/to/sendmail"
18
+
19
+ Default bin is `"sendmail"`.
20
+
21
+ Change sendmail arguments :
22
+
23
+ Sendmail.args = "-it"
24
+
25
+ Default arguments is `"-i"`
26
+
27
+ ## Install
28
+
29
+ gem install sendmail-command

+ module Sendmail
2
+ class << self
3
+ attr_accessor :bin, :args
4
+
5
+ def bin
6
+ @bin ||= "sendmail"
7
+ end
8
+
9
+ def args
10
+ @args ||= "-i"
11
+ end
12
+ end
13
+
14
+ def sendmail!(mail, opts = {})
15
+ bin = opts[:bin] || Sendmail.bin
16
+ args = opts[:args] || Sendmail.args
17
+ command = [bin, args]
18
+ command << opts[:to] if opts.key?(:to)
19
+
20
+ io = IO.popen(command, "w+b")
21
+ io.write(mail)
22
+ io.close
23
+ $?.to_i == 0
24
+ end
25
+
26
+ module_function :sendmail!
27
+ end
